What does suggestive selling involve?

Explanation:
Suggestive selling primarily involves recommending a product to the customer, which is designed to enhance their experience and encourage additional purchases. This technique is based on understanding the customer's preferences and providing them with suggestions that align with their interests or needs. By doing so, it not only helps boost sales but also demonstrates a level of customer service that can lead to increased customer satisfaction and loyalty. The other options, while they may contribute to the overall sales process, do not accurately capture the essence of suggestive selling. Offering discounts is a pricing strategy rather than a means of making recommendations based on the customer's desires or tastes. Explaining how products are made provides valuable information but does not actively suggest additional items for purchase. Providing samples can entice customers but is more about experiential marketing rather than direct recommendations for additional purchases.
